Bank of Canada poised to lose money for the first time on rising interest expenses
Published
The Bank of Canada will report its first financial loss in its 87-year history in the coming weeks, a development that risks further denting the central bank’s reputation and inviting more political scrutiny over its purchases of government bonds during the COVID-19 pandemic. In recent months, the…
